X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Topics to cover: • Concepts (versus PDF and HTML) • Page and Page Sequence Masters • Page Sequences • Formatting • XSL-FO Markers
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Concepts (versus PDF and HTML) • HTML • Single page • Content can be modified or edited • Layout is dynamic, reacts to content
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Concepts (versus PDF and HTML) • PDF • Designed to “paint” a page • Editing not a consideration • Limited reflow support, primarily static layout
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Concepts (versus PDF and HTML) • XSL-FO • Defines rules for how to generate pages based on content • Content can change, pages created as needed during rendering process • Templates and layout hints (ala HTML+CSS)
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page and Page Sequence Masters • Template for all pages • Define five content regions • Page sequence masters define left/right layout handling
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page and Page Sequence Masters Margins Before Start Body End After
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page and Page Sequence Masters<simple-page-master master-name="index-even-master-page" page-height="11in" page-width="8.5in" margin-bottom="0.1in" margin-left="0.5in" margin-right="0.5in" margin-top="0.5in"> <region-body region-name="index-body" margin-top="0.5in" margin-bottom="0.5in" /> <region-before region-name="index-even-header" extent="0.5in" /> <region-after region-name="index-even-footer" extent="0.5in" /></simple-page-master>
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page and Page Sequence Masters • Reference defined page masters Before Before Start Start Body Body End End Margins Margins R L After After
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page and Page Sequence Masters<page-sequence-master master-name="index-pages"> <repeatable-page-master-alternatives> <conditional-page-master-reference odd-or-even="even" master-reference="index-even-master-page" /> <conditional-page-master-reference odd-or-even="odd" master-reference="index-odd-master-page" /> </repeatable-page-master-alternatives></page-sequence-master>
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page Sequences • Reference master page sequences • Contain zero or more static content definitions • Contain at least one flow
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Page Sequences<page-sequence master-reference="index-pages"> <static-content flow-name="index-odd-header"> <block>Index</block> </static-content> <static-content flow-name="index-even-header"> <block>Index</block> </static-content> <static-content flow-name="index-even-footer"> <block><page-number />- Index</block> </static-content> <static-content flow-name="index-odd-footer"> <block>Index - <page-number /></block> </static-content> <flow flow-name="index-body"> ... </flow></page-sequence>
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Flows • Content “body” content • Layout is determined by how they are processed into their master page sequence
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Flows<flow flow-name="index-body"> <block id="index-title">Index</block> <block>More stuff in the index.</block> ...</flow>
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Formatting • Generally use block level and inline elements • <fo:block> similar to HTML <div> • <fo:inline> similar to HTML <span> • Formatting • Explicit via attributes (nothing like CSS) • Inherited based on hierarchy
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up Formatting<block id="lummOFoL054_XZvKvYkTiYQ_pID0E0PE0HA“ color="#000000" font-size="16pt" font-weight="bold" font-family=""Times New Roman"" margin-bottom="12pt" margin-top="12pt" margin-left="0pt" text-indent="0pt" page-break-before="true"> Creating Popup Windows</block><block> <inline font-family=""Courier New"" color="#000000" font-size="9pt"> Exploring ePublisher.doc </inline></block>
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up XSL-FO Markers • Allow references to content based on layout results • Used to implement running header/footer titles
XSL-FO – Basic Concepts and Markup XSL-FO Markers<fo:marker marker-class-name="RunningTitle"> Chapter 3 - Learning XSLT</fo:marker>...<fo:retrieve-marker retrieve-class-name="RunningTitle" retrieve-position="last-ending-within-page" />
